The 2018-2019 Wells Fargo Championship was played at Quail Hollow Club, starting 2 May 2019. Max Homa won at 15 under par (269), 3 strokes ahead of Joel Dahmen. The winning card was 69, 63, 70 and 67, and the win paid $1,422,000. Joel Dahmen finished second, and Justin Rose was third. 152 players started the event. The field averaged +0.049 strokes gained per round against the tour baseline, with strokes-gained data covering 86% of the players. Our course-fit model re-run as it would have seen this week — using only data that existed before the first tee shot — then compared with how the 72 players actually finished. It was not published in advance, so this measures the model, not a call we made.

Grade is this event’s percentile (59th) against every other event we have scored — not an absolute pass mark. Rank correlation runs −1 to +1, where 0 is a coin flip and a full-field golf model landing near +0.35 is a genuine read.

One known caveat. Player stats, form and course history are all restricted to what existed before this event. The course archetype is not — it is derived from the venue’s full history, including this edition. That flatters the model slightly and equally at every venue. How the model works.
